Druid Hills Charter Cluster vote.
The DeKalb County Board of Education is scheduled to vote Monday evening, Nov. 11, on whether to approve the Druid Hills Charter Cluster Petition. The petition would result in the first conversion cluster in the state. The petitioners seek to set up their own governing board and hire an administrator to oversee operations at Druid Hills High and its six feeder schools.

LCA Meeting.
The Lakeside City Alliance will hold another informational meeting Tuesday, Nov. 12, at the Greek Orthodox Cathedral of the Annunciation from 7 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. The meeting will be at the church’s Carlos Community Center. The church is located at 2500 Clairmont Road NE, Atlanta.

Progress DeKalb. The public invited to attend "Progress DeKalb: A Conversation to Move DeKalb Forward," hosted by the DeKalb County government and school district. The meeting will be Thursday, Nov. 14, from 6:30 p.m.-8:30 p.m. at Agnes Scott College's Presser Hall/Gaines Chapel, 141 East College Ave., Decatur..

DeKalb Neighborhood Summit 2013. 8:30 a.m.-1 p.m. Saturday, Nov. 16, at the Courtyard Marriott, 130 Clairemont Ave., Decatur,. This year's summit brings together residents from across DeKalb County to meet, exchange ideas, learn how to partner with county departments, and celebrate DeKalb County. Participants will have the opportunity to attend workshops, visit exhibits, and network with community leaders.

W. D. Thomson Park Volunteer Workday. Join volunteers at 2 p.m  Sunday, Nov. 17, to help keep the park -- located at 1760 Mason Mill Road -- healthy, safe and beautiful. They will be clearing trash, trimming and mulching around trails, and removing invasives from the woods and trails. RSVP: FriendsOfThomsonPark@gmail.com
